The GEARWRENCH 86134 is a double-end ratcheting box wrench built for professional tradespeople who need efficient torque in tight spaces. It features a 12-point box end profile on both ends at a 0-degree head offset angle, making it well-suited for fasteners in confined areas where a standard open-end wrench cannot seat fully. Constructed from chromium-vanadium steel with a polished finish, the wrench resists corrosion and holds up to repeated use in demanding shop and field environments. The ratcheting box end mechanism allows incremental driving without removing and repositioning the wrench on the fastener, reducing task time on repetitive jobs. Sized at 9/16 inch, it covers one of the most common fastener sizes encountered across HVAC, plumbing, electrical, and general mechanical work.
The 86134 is designed for residential and commercial maintenance applications where a reliable, corrosion-resistant hand tool is needed for hex fasteners. Typical install scenarios include equipment panel work, pipe flange bolting, electrical enclosure fastening, and general mechanical assembly. At 18.26 inches in length, it provides ample leverage for break-loose torque on stubborn fasteners. The polished chrome-vanadium construction keeps the tool clean and easy to wipe down between uses, which is important in environments subject to grease, oil, and moisture exposure.

Before applying torque to any fastener on energized electrical equipment or pressurized systems, de-energize circuits at the breaker and relieve system pressure per applicable codes. Confirm fastener size before seating the box end to avoid rounding. Do not use extension cheater bars on the handle, as this can exceed tool design loads and cause failure.
